The Golden Door’s definition of luxury is more about less. Visitors can travel light, as the spa provides basic workout wear and casual yukata kimonos.
(Kirk McKoy / Los Angeles Times)The Golden Door is modeled after the minimalist aesthetic of a Japanese inn. The retreat includes a traditional bathhouse and gardens, a bamboo forest, labyrinths and koi ponds.
(Kirk McKoy / Los Angeles Times)The Golden Door’s spa room guests are treated to heated rock or spa scrubs with skin care and beauty lines locally produced.
